Challenge
As Sandusky Transport’s delivery volume surged in 2019 due to network changes, the company faced mounting pressure to complete more stops in less time—all while upholding service quality and driver safety. At the same time, a growing operation meant bringing on new drivers and dealing with higher turnover, making it harder to maintain consistency. These factors created a dual challenge: scaling the business efficiently without compromising the safety culture or overburdening the workforce.
Solution
To support its growing operation, Sandusky Transport adopted Descartes GroundCloud to optimize routes, strengthen safety practices, and simplify onboarding. With efficient routing delivered via mounted tablets, drivers gained access to optimized paths and helpful stop-level details, boosting performance and reducing wasted time. Simultaneously, the integration of Descartes Driver Safety Training and VEDR Telematics introduced a structured, ongoing safety program— providing twice-weekly mobile lessons and reactive coaching based on real driving behaviors. This combination not only reinforced a strong safety culture but also enabled new drivers to get up to speed quickly, reducing onboarding time and ensuring consistent performance across the fleet.
